# Security review notes: this block configures the client for
# `tailgrep`, our internal CLI that streams log tails from the
# Quillbox aggregator. Scope is read-only, limited to the staging
# namespace, and the key rotates every 30 days via the scheduler.
# No logs are persisted locally. The aggregator authenticates each
# stream with the key on the next line:

app token of hawif-kafof = kto15_B3AN0KfpZRy4TLc

Subject: Budget Request — Additional Headcount for the Corvane Rollout

Team,

I'm requesting an incremental allocation of 180k for the second half of the year to support the Corvane rollout. This covers two implementation specialists and contractor time for the Ashgrove data work. Without it, the rollout slips into next year and we carry duplicate licence costs for another two quarters. Finance has reviewed the figures and has no objections. I'd like a decision at Thursday's session. The strategic context is set out below.

board note of tagug-hahag: Praionax Logistics is in early talks to buy Julaxek Group for about $36.3 million. The Julmir launch date is March 1, and nothing goes to the press before then.

**Q: The Snapbox thumbnail queue is backed up — now what?**

First, check whether the resize workers are actually consuming; a backlog usually just means someone uploaded a giant batch of RAW files again. Scale the worker group to eight and let it chew through. If workers are crash-looping, the culprit is almost always a corrupt source image — skip it and requeue the rest. To requeue, you'll need to unlock the queue admin panel, and the recovery passphrase for it is right below.

vault phrase of fafop-hahop = ralys-kasion-normir-belix-silys-fendor

Review note on the Fabrikit test-data factory for plugin authors: the new `deepBuild` path is correct, but please be careful with recursive fixtures — a self-referencing factory will happily recurse until the depth guard trips, and the resulting error doesn't name the offending factory. Suggest we include the factory chain in the message before merging. Also note that sequence pools are shared across plugins, so exhaustion affects everyone. Guard behavior comes from these constants.

constants for hawif-fahog:
CAPS = {
    "wendor": 351,
    "zorys": 835,
}